Is250 alternator plug help!!!!
Hey guys and girls I'm new here and need help. My alternator malfunctioned and caught on fire the other day. Which in turn, burned the 4 pin pigtail clip to crisps! But I ordered a new clip off ebay. Problem is the wires are different colors so I need someone to take a pic of the wiring on the 4 pin plug for me please!? Got a new alternator already, just not sure which wire goes where. The factory wires are red, greenc, yellow, and orange. The new clip is red, black, white, and blue. Thanks!

#9
Pin 1: White
Pin 2: Yellow (IS350), Green (IS250)
Pin 3: Pink
Pin 4: Black (IS350), Red (IS250)
Part number for connector housing: 90980-11964
Part number for connector terminal pigtails: 82998-12440 (Qty: 4)
